Silver-gilt Badge of the Archer's guild with stones in gold settings, depicting above; the Annunciation, below a bishop saint and St. Sebastian, inscribed 'Donavit 1563' and with initials and dates ranging from 1551 to 1565. At some stage a leaf was substituted for a crucifix at the top. The main part of the badge is composed of a spanned crossbow or arbelast with a stirrup.
